Game Recap: Men's Basketball |

Cedarville stays hot; downs Oilers for third straight victory

Jaylen Davis leads three Yellow Jackets in double figures with 21 points

FINDLAY, Ohio – Cedarville extended its winning streak to three games with an 85-75 G-MAC result over Findlay at Niekamp Arena.
 
It also marked the third consecutive triumph on the Oilers' home floor for the Yellow Jackets, 12-13 overall and 7-10 G-MAC.
 
CU shot a blistering 60 percent from the field, including 69.2 percent in the second half. The Jackets trailed 34-33 at halftime before erupting for 52 points over the final 20 minutes.
 
Jaylen Davis led the way with 21 points and eight rebounds, going 4-for-8 from three-point range and 5-of-6 at the free-throw line.
 
Sam Johnson added 18 points on 7-of-10 shooting, while Anthony Ruffolo also scored 18. Jordan Jonathan came off the bench with nine points going 4-for-5 from the field.
 
After a back-and-forth first half that featured six ties and 10 lead changes, Cedarville seized control early in the second period.
 
A 3-pointer by Sellars and back-to-back triples from Davis helped ignite a decisive run, and the Yellow Jackets built their largest lead of 15 with 2:29 remaining  .
 
Quotable: Head Coach Rob Jones
"I thought our guys were as locked in as they've been all season. To come into a tough road environment against a really good team and play with that kind of poise and composure says a lot about this group. Our defense really set the tone and complemented what we were doing offensively. We shared the ball, especially in the second half, and trusted each other. I was really pleased with how we built the lead late and stayed aggressive while still playing under control. That balance of calm and confidence was big for us tonight."
 
Stinger Notes:
  • Will Gibson dished out a game-high six assists in 24 minutes.
  • Cedarville dominated the inside with a 38-22 margin on points in the paint.
  • The Jackets made 18-of-26 shots (.692) in the second half.
  • The defense limited Findlay to a .375 accuracy from the field.
  • CU assisted on 19 baskets and committed just nine turnovers.
  • The outcome reversed an 82-75 Oilers' win at the Callan Athletic Center on January 31.
  • All nine Yellow Jackets to see the court scored at least one point.
